June 2026 NDR User Interface Update
This release contains the following updates:
Projects Table - Manage Inventory
Files Table - Edit Window
Map Window - Item selection Popup Window
Projects Table - Manage Inventory
The “Manage Inventory” Window for each project has been updated, CTAG’s that are already available do not show options for “Deselect”, “Unavailable” and “Not Acquired”. This reduces the opportunity for incorrect selection.
The “Deselect” option is also not shown if either “Unavailable” or “Not Acquired” have previously been selected.
The “Deselect” radio button is shown if there is no entry for the CTAG in the project and “Unavailable” and “Not Acquired” have not been selected. In this case, the Deselect radio button will deselect both the “Unavailable” and “Not Acquired” radio buttons, in case they have been accidentally selected in the current session.
The “Deselect” radio button does not allow the user to remove an already set “Unavailable” or “Not Acquired” option. If these have been previously accidentally set, then please raise a ticket with support to have them removed.

The “Submit” Button will remain grey and inactive until one of “Unavailable” or “Not Acquired” have been selected and completed. Once one of these have been selected and the relevant comment box filled in and the confirm tickbox checked, the Submit button will become active and turn green.
If the “Unavailable” or “Not Acquired” have been selected by mistake, the user can deselect them by clicking the “Deselect” radio button. This will also remove the relevant comment and confirm boxes. Just clicking the “Deselect” radio button on its own will not activate the submit button.
Clicking the active green submit button will then submit the inventory update, any rows with the “Deselect” option selected will be ignored.

Files Table - Edit Window
The Files Edit Window now has an option to suggest corrections for ITAGs that have been set. If an ITAG has not yet been set for that file, then the ITAG will not be shown as an option in the Edit Window. The ITAG suggestion will not be applied, but is flagged and recorded for the NSTA to evaluate ITAG accuracy. Other edits made at the same time will still be applied.

Map Window - Item selection Popup Window
The map item selection pop-up window now has more information for Wells, and for all information, the user can click on the value to copy it to their clipboard. The click-to-copy feature is also now in the Project Table side window.
